Romania sees new single-day record of coronavirus cases

30 July 2020

Romania added 1,356 coronavirus cases in the past 24 hours, the highest number of daily cases since the start of the pandemic. The total coronavirus cases in the country reached 49,591 on Thursday, July 30, the authorities announced in the daily report released at 13:00.

Separately, 526 patients who were retested still had the Covid-19 infection.

Of the total cases, 26,609 patients have recovered, while 4,005 asymptomatic patients were discharged ten days after the diagnosis.

The death toll since the start of the pandemic went up to 2,304 after 35 deaths were recorded in the past 24 hours.

Of those who passed away in the last 24 hours, two were aged between 20 and 29, one was aged between 30 and 39, one was aged between 40 and 49, one between 50 and 59, 12 between 60 and 69, six between 70 and 79, and 12 were older than 80. All 35 of them had previous medical conditions.

The number of patients admitted to intensive care units went up to 402, from 377 the day before. Overall, 7,265 coronavirus patients are admitted to hospitals in the country.

At a national level, 1,177,630 tests were carried out by July 30. Of these, 23,346 were performed in the past 24 hours, 9,780 of them on request.

Throughout Romania, 3,155 people who tested positive for the Covid-19 infection were isolated at home, while 6,223 people were under institutionalized isolation. Furthermore, 18,244 people were under quarantine at home, and 96 under institutionalized quarantine.
